Bonhams
|Chief Technology Officer
→
Summary
Led global digital transformation for this international auction house, overseeing software development, systems architecture, service desk, project management, data & BI services, and training, reporting directly to the CEO.
Highlights
Delivered global website, mobile app, and CRM integrations, increasing digital sales from 10% to over 50% by value and 80% by volume.
Implemented a self-service sell hub, generating approximately £25M in new consignments annually.
Partnered with an auction aggregator to build a shared bidding platform, significantly increasing participation and sell-through rates.
Launched an iOS app for business getters, digitising pipeline management and converting over 2000 objects/month.
Embedded SOC/SIEM framework, mitigating live threats and fostering a security-first culture while introducing Agile, CI/CD, and SLAs.

bet365
|Chief Platform Architect
→
Summary
Reported to the CEO with a £100M annual budget, accountable for global IT delivery, architecture, project management, datacentres, operations, security, availability, business continuity, and compliance for the world's leading sportsbook betting platform.
Highlights
Built 24x7 IT Operations, SOC, and Service Desk, supporting over 20 major releases daily.
Designed and deployed a global platform and bespoke CDN, significantly enhancing speed and scalability.
Delivered pioneering sportsbook innovations including Inplay, Cash Out, and real-time push data delivery.
Embedded advanced cybersecurity (DDoS, IDS, SIEM) and resilient data solutions to protect critical infrastructure.
Achieved compliance with PCIv2, UKGC, and multiple international regulators, driving multibillion-pound revenue.
